Postby Desert Dog » April 30th, 2012, 6:52 am

[quote="Phimosis"][quote="REDxj5150"]How come I have a feeling I know who set up your gears...

Who did them?[/quote]

Dana 30 with locker, big tires, 37" I think, pulling a land anchor, uphill, pulling it in reverse. After about 10-15 hard pulls with shock loads from lots of throttle and clutch, it went pop! pop! pop!

I wouldn't blame the setup.[/quote]
Yep, that's exactly what it is. That set-up wouldn't have survived no matter who installed it. Its an equipment limitation, enhanced by the way it was being used (pulling another vehicle, torque while in reverse, big tires + tiny gears).
